In this episode: Jon presents an early generation CBME implementation paper. Length: 18:10 min
Authors: Schultz K, Griffiths J, Lacasse M.
Publication details: The Application of Entrustable Professional Activities to Inform Competency Decisions in a Family Medicine Residency Program. Academic Medicine. 2015 Feb 23. [ePub ahead of print]. PubMed Link
